1999 International DT466E Fuel Rail Gasket Issues
#1
The 1999 International DT466E, a powerful and reliable engine, has been a staple in heavy-duty trucks, buses, and industrial equipment. Known for its durability and performance, the DT466E is part of International Harvester’s long line of diesel engines that have earned a reputation for being tough and capable under challenging conditions. However, as with any engine, over time, certain components can fail or wear out. One common issue that may arise in the DT466E engine is problems with the fuel rail gasket, a crucial component of the fuel system.
This article will delve into the function of the fuel rail gasket, the common issues associated with it, and provide detailed steps on how to troubleshoot and resolve these problems effectively.
Understanding the Role of the Fuel Rail Gasket
The fuel rail gasket in the International DT466E engine is an important part of the fuel injection system. The fuel rail is responsible for distributing diesel fuel to each of the engine’s fuel injectors. The gasket seals the connection between the fuel rail and the cylinder head, ensuring that the pressurized fuel flows efficiently into the injectors and that there are no leaks at the fuel rail connection.
A fuel rail gasket must maintain a tight seal to ensure that the fuel system operates properly under the high pressures generated during engine operation. Any leaks, degradation, or failure of this gasket can lead to several performance issues.
Common Problems with the Fuel Rail Gasket
  1. Fuel Leaks
    One of the most obvious symptoms of a failing fuel rail gasket is a fuel leak. Leaking fuel around the fuel rail gasket can lead to a decrease in engine performance and fuel efficiency. In severe cases, this can cause fuel to leak onto hot engine components, creating a fire hazard. If you notice fuel pooling around the gasket or smell diesel fuel in the engine bay, it’s important to inspect the gasket immediately.
  2. Poor Engine Performance
    A damaged or degraded fuel rail gasket can lead to improper fuel pressure in the fuel rail. This can cause poor engine performance, such as rough idling, hesitation during acceleration, or a noticeable loss of power. The engine may also run inconsistently, especially under load, as the injectors may not be receiving the correct fuel pressure due to an inadequate seal.
  3. Increased Exhaust Smoke
    If the fuel rail gasket is leaking, it can also affect the combustion process, leading to incomplete combustion. This can cause the engine to emit excessive black smoke from the exhaust due to the engine running too rich. If you notice that your truck or equipment is producing more smoke than usual, especially under load, the fuel rail gasket could be to blame.
  4. Fuel Contamination
    A failing fuel rail gasket can allow contaminants from outside the fuel system to enter. This can lead to clogged injectors, reduced fuel efficiency, and even damage to the injectors or other fuel system components. It’s essential to address any gasket issues quickly to avoid further damage to the fuel system.
  5. Engine Misfire
    Another symptom of a faulty fuel rail gasket is engine misfire. If the gasket is leaking fuel or air, it can cause an improper air-fuel mixture in the combustion chamber, leading to misfiring. This can be particularly noticeable when starting the engine or during acceleration.
Steps to Diagnose and Repair a Fuel Rail Gasket Issue
If you suspect that the fuel rail gasket on your 1999 International DT466E is failing, follow these steps to diagnose and resolve the issue:
  1. Visual Inspection
    The first step in diagnosing a fuel rail gasket issue is to visually inspect the area around the gasket. Look for any signs of fuel leakage, discoloration, or residue around the fuel rail where the gasket meets the cylinder head. Check for any wetness or fuel stains around the gasket area, which is often a clear sign of a leak.
  2. Check Fuel Pressure
    If you suspect that the fuel rail gasket is causing poor engine performance, it may be helpful to check the fuel pressure. Low or inconsistent fuel pressure can indicate a problem with the gasket, as a compromised seal can allow fuel to leak out of the system. Use a fuel pressure gauge to check the pressure in the fuel rail, comparing it to the manufacturer’s specifications for your engine.
  3. Inspect the Gasket
    After identifying potential leaks or performance issues, you will need to remove the fuel rail to inspect the gasket. To do this, start by disconnecting the battery to avoid any electrical accidents. Then, carefully remove the fuel lines, electrical connectors, and mounting bolts holding the fuel rail in place. Once the fuel rail is removed, inspect the gasket for any signs of wear, cracks, or deformation.
  4. Replace the Fuel Rail Gasket
    If the gasket appears damaged or worn, it should be replaced. Be sure to clean the area thoroughly before installing a new gasket to ensure a proper seal. When replacing the gasket, use a high-quality OEM (Original Equipment Manufacturer) gasket to ensure proper fit and function. Avoid using aftermarket gaskets unless they meet the specifications provided by International Harvester.
  5. Reassemble the Fuel System
    After installing the new gasket, reassemble the fuel rail and all associated components. Carefully reconnect the fuel lines and electrical connectors, ensuring that there are no loose or damaged connections. Once everything is securely reassembled, tighten the mounting bolts and check that the fuel rail is seated properly.
  6. Test the Engine
    After replacing the gasket and reassembling the fuel system, start the engine and check for any signs of fuel leakage. Monitor the engine’s performance for improved fuel efficiency and smoother operation. Pay attention to the exhaust smoke and ensure that the engine is running cleanly without excess black smoke or hesitation.
Preventive Measures to Avoid Future Gasket Issues
  1. Regular Fuel System Inspections
    Perform regular inspections of the fuel system, particularly the fuel rail and fuel lines. This will help identify potential leaks or gasket degradation before they lead to significant issues. Periodic maintenance and early detection can prevent costly repairs and downtime.
  2. Use High-Quality Fuel
    Using high-quality diesel fuel can help prevent contamination of the fuel system. Poor-quality fuel can lead to clogging of injectors and fuel lines, putting extra stress on the fuel rail gasket. Always purchase fuel from reputable sources to minimize the risk of contamination.
  3. Maintain Proper Fuel System Pressure
    Keeping the fuel system at the correct pressure is crucial for ensuring that the fuel rail gasket lasts longer. Regularly check fuel pressure and replace any fuel filters or pressure regulators that show signs of wear.
  4. Avoid Overloading the Engine
    Operating the engine at its maximum capacity for prolonged periods can put unnecessary strain on the fuel system, including the fuel rail gasket. Ensure that the engine is not overloaded, especially when transporting heavy loads, to avoid excessive wear on the fuel system components.
